HALIFAX -- 7 JANUARY 2002

This page contains correspondence from Cathy MacKenzie, member of the Canada Census Committee, relating to the Town Hall Meeting held in Halifax. Cathy attended the evening session of these meetings.

Just to let you know that I attended the Town Hall meeting in Halifax on Monday evening. I was very impressed by the presentations of the various speakers (all in favour), some of whom I recognized from various genealogical e-mail lists. Their talks were excellent.

I didn't hear of this meeting until it was too late for me to do a presentation myself; but after hearing the speakers, I was thankful I hadn't had time to prepare anything, because theirs were so well-done and would have put mine to shame! Most were professionals and as you indicated in your email below, us "ordinary" folk feel the professionals can do so much better!

I did hear that the two speakers in the afternoon who spoke against access were NS Government people.
